Kathleen Laverne Kile Burd, age 81, peacefully passed away on December 17, 2024, in Providence, Utah. Born on October 16, 1943, in Valdosta, Georgia, she was the daughter of Gerald Stephen Kile and Laverne Marie Pangonis. On September 9, 1989, Kathleen married Ernest Luzern Burd, Jr. in Vacaville, California, sharing many cherished memories until his passing on December 18, 2019.
Throughout her life, Kathleen lived in various places including Georgia, Texas, Tripoli, Libya, and California. She attended Vacaville High School and graduated in 1961. Kathleen was known for her dedication in the restaurant industry, working for many years at Nut Tree and Coffee Tree restaurants, and later managing Lyon's Restaurant and Denny’s.
Kathleen had a passion for travel, often exploring new destinations with her husband and their beloved dogs in their RV. Their journeys took them to wonderful places including Mexico, Arizona, Oregon, and California.
She is lovingly remembered by her daughters, Angela Martinez, Lisa (Chuck) Armenta, and Camille (Matt) Vierra; her brothers, Tom (Theresa) Kile, George (Trish) Kile, and Phillip (Jonnie) Kile; as well as her grandchildren: Kile, Cody, Autumn, Keenan, Anna Catherine, Brittany, Courtney, Gregory, Camille, Jace, Ally, Seth, Nathan, and Nicholas; and 17 great-grandchildren.
Kathleen will be laid to rest in the Spring of 2025 at the Sacramento National Cemetery in Dixon, California.
